  • Patent number: 11619358
    Abstract: Lighting devices and sets comprising multiple lighting devices are described. The lighting device may include a housing, at least one light source such as a light-emitting diode (LED), a rechargeable battery, optionally a microprocessor, and at least one solar panel. The lighting device may include a mount configured to secure the lighting device to a support, such as a frame or other portion of a vehicle or other device. The set of lighting devices may include first and second lighting devices, each including a light source, optionally wherein the light sources may emit different colors of light.

  • Patent number: 5728581
    Abstract: The present invention provides methods and bioreactors for expanding stem cells in a population of cells substantially enriched in hematopoietic stem cells and substantially free of stromal cells. The method comprising the steps of inoculating the population of cells in an expansion container in a volume of suitable medium such that the cell density is at least about 5,000 cells/1 mL and at an initial oxygen concentration of less than 8%; adding an effective amount of at least one cytokine to cause stem cell expansion; culturing the cells under suitable conditions such that the cells condition the medium; increasing the oxygen concentration to about 20%; exchanging the medium at a rate which allows expansion of the stem cells; and culturing the cells under conditions such that the stem cells are expanded. The present invention also provides a bioreactor constructed to accomodate the operational requirements for stroma-free stem cell expansion.
